A month’s return is its month-end close over the prior month-end’s, so a year’s figure is exactly the product of its twelve monthly cells — no separate annualisation, no resampling. A blank cell means no return exists for that month (the series had not started, or it is the very first month-end, which has nothing to be measured against). Blank is never zero.
Basis. JHX is on the total return (splits + dividends) basis, SPY on the total return (splits + dividends) basis. Both columns are on the same basis, so the Δ column is a like-for-like difference.
Partial years. A year marked “ytd” or “part” does not cover the full calendar year: either the stored history starts inside it (the figure is measured from the first month-end present) or the data stops before December (the figure runs through the last stored close). The row’s own tooltip names the exact boundary. It is never dressed up as a calendar-year return.
End of day. These are stored end-of-day closes, and the window is anchored on the LAST stored bar rather than today’s date — so the newest row ends where the data ends. Nothing here is intraday.
